"All it does" is add creatively done villages, beautiful new locations, ruins, and adds a very high level of uniqueness to the game's landscape (as the title would suggest, really). There are things like Entius Gorge and Dark Forest that add just wonderful atmospheric locations that you will seek out just to experience them. If you're looking for a set of landscaping mods, you won't find anything remotely better than Unique Landscapes, I can promise you that.
